Official PHP client for the macadress.com MAC address and OUI vendor lookup API.
- Vendor name, OUI, IEEE block, country, address type, EUI-64 / IPv6 link-local, randomization confidence, device guess
- Keyless vendor-name lookup, plus keyed single / batch / directory-search endpoints
- Typed results and a typed exception per failure mode
- Laravel service provider, facade and publishable config, auto-discovered
$mac = new \Macadress\Client('mk_live_xxx'); $mac->vendor('00:03:93:AB:12:34'); // "Apple, Inc." (no API key required) $mac->lookup('00:03:93:AB:12:34')->country(); // "US"

Usage
Create a client
use Macadress\Client; $mac = new Client('mk_live_xxx'); // keyless: only vendor() will work $mac = new Client(); // options $mac = new Client('mk_live_xxx', [ 'base_uri' => 'https://api.macadress.com', // change only for a self-hosted deployment 'timeout' => 10.0, 'connect_timeout' => 5.0, 'headers' => ['X-Trace' => 'my-app'], ]);
vendor() — name only, no key
Returns the vendor string, or null when the address is valid but has no
vendor to report (unregistered, private, or locally administered / randomized).
$mac->vendor('00:03:93:AB:12:34'); // "Apple, Inc." $mac->vendor('02:1a:2b:3c:4d:5e'); // null
lookup() — full analysis
$r = $mac->lookup('3C:22:FB:12:34:56'); $r->organization(); // ?string $r->isVendorLookupReliable(); // bool (false for a private block / LAA) $r->oui(); // "3C:22:FB" $r->matchedPrefix(); // full matched block at its real width $r->blockType(); // Macadress\Enums\BlockType::MaL | null $r->country(); // "US" | null $r->administrationType(); // AdministrationType::Universal | ::Local $r->isPotentiallyRandomized(); // bool $r->randomizationConfidence(); // RandomizationConfidence::None | ::Possible | ::Likely $r->eui64(); // "3E:22:FB:FF:FE:12:34:56" | null $r->ipv6LinkLocal(); // "fe80::3e22:fbff:fe12:3456" | null $r->device()->category(); // DeviceCategory::Unknown (usually) $r->explanation(); // plain-English summary $r->databaseVersion(); // "2026-08-30" (UTC sync date)
Any field not covered by a typed getter is still reachable:
$r->get('vendor_location.city'); // dot path, null if absent $r['organization']; // array access $r->toArray(); // the raw decoded payload
batch() — up to 100 at once
Results come back in input order; check each item for a per-entry error.
foreach ($mac->batch(['00:03:93:00:00:00', '3C:22:FB:00:00:00', 'bad']) as $item) { echo $item->failed() ? "{$item->input()} -> ERROR {$item->error()}\n" : "{$item->input()} -> {$item->organization()}\n"; }
Throws \InvalidArgumentException (no request made) if the array is empty or has more than 100 entries.
searchVendors() — the directory
$result = $mac->searchVendors('Cisco', ['country' => 'US', 'limit' => 20]); $result->total(); // total matches, ignoring the limit foreach ($result as $block) { echo "{$block->blockType()?->value} {$block->organization()} ({$block->country()})\n"; }
health()
$mac->health(); // bool, keyless, uncounted
Errors
Every failure is an exception extending Macadress\Exceptions\MacadressException.
| Exception | When |
|---|---|
InvalidMacException |
HTTP 400, the input did not parse |
AuthenticationException |
HTTP 401, missing or invalid API key |
RateLimitException |
HTTP 429, per-minute rate exceeded. ->retryAfter (seconds) when sent |
QuotaExceededException |
HTTP 429, billing-cycle quota spent. Subclass of RateLimitException |
ApiException |
any other 4xx/5xx, or an unreadable response |
TransportException |
never reached the API: DNS, connection, TLS, timeout |
ConfigurationException |
bad constructor options (thrown before any request) |
Each carries ->statusCode, ->requestId and ->responseBody where available.
use Macadress\Exceptions\RateLimitException; use Macadress\Exceptions\MacadressException; try { $r = $mac->lookup($input); } catch (RateLimitException $e) { sleep($e->retryAfter ?? 5); } catch (MacadressException $e) { report("macadress {$e->statusCode}: {$e->getMessage()} ({$e->requestId})"); }
Laravel
The provider and Macadress facade are auto-discovered. Add your key to .env:
MACADRESS_API_KEY=mk_live_xxx # optional; omit for keyless vendor() only # MACADRESS_BASE_URI=https://api.macadress.com # MACADRESS_TIMEOUT=10
Optionally publish the config:
php artisan vendor:publish --tag=macadress-config
Use the facade:
use Macadress\Laravel\Facades\Macadress; Macadress::vendor('00:03:93:AB:12:34'); Macadress::lookup('00:03:93:AB:12:34')->organization();
or inject the client (it is a singleton):
use Macadress\Client; public function show(string $mac, Client $macadress) { return $macadress->lookup($mac)->toArray(); }
